![]()
|
NAME="GENERATOR"
CONTENT="Modular DocBook HTML Stylesheet Version 1.7">
strnatcmp説明int strnatcmp ( string str1, string str2)ã“ã®é–¢æ•°ã¯ã€äººé–“ãŒè¡Œã†ã‚ˆã†ãªæ‰‹æ³•ã§ã‚¢ãƒ«ãƒ•ァベットã¾ãŸã¯æ•°å—ã®æ–‡å— 列ã®é †åºã‚’比較ã™ã‚‹ã‚¢ãƒ«ã‚´ãƒªã‚ºãƒ を実装ã—ã¾ã™ã€‚ã“ã®æ‰‹æ³•ã¯ã€"è‡ªç„¶é †" h言ã‚れã¾ã™ã€‚ã“ã®ã‚¢ãƒ«ã‚´ãƒªã‚ºãƒ ã¨(strcmp()を使 用ã—ãŸ)通常ã®ã‚³ãƒ³ãƒ”ュータ文å—列ソートã®é–“ã®é•ã„ã®ä¾‹ã‚’次ã«ç¤ºã—ã¾ã™ã€‚
ä»–ã®æ–‡å—列比較関数ã¨åŒæ§˜ã«ã€ã“ã®é–¢æ•°ã¯ã€ str1ãŒstr2よりå°ã• ã„ã«å ´åˆã« < 0ã€str1㌠str2より大ãã„å ´åˆã« > 0 ã€ç‰ã—ã„å ´åˆã« 0è¿”ã—ã¾ã™ã€‚ ã“ã®æ¯”較ã¯ã€å¤§æ–‡å—å°æ–‡å—を区別ã™ã‚‹ã“ã¨ã«æ³¨æ„ã—ã¦ä¸‹ã•ã„。 ereg(), strcasecmp(), substr(), stristr(), strcmp(), strncmp(), strncasecmp(), strnatcasecmp(), strstr(), natsort(), natcasesort() ã‚‚å‚照下ã•ã„。
|